    Spent two nights at the Jessel House and would agree a 3* review is most appropriate. The…read morepositives would be the location is within walking distance {1+ mile} of downtown and the property itself {patio and outdoor firepit area} are beautiful. The Homeowner was very responsive during VRBO communication and sent a very lovely RSVP via mail to confirm our stay. The not so positives - walking in the house it appears to be both neat and clean, but once settled in that's not the case. There are cobwebs everywhere and all of the furnishings and the house in general needs to be more thoroughly cleaned and dusted throughout. There was mold in the shower and on the tiles and also on the inner shower curtains in both bathrooms - this needs to be addressed@ Our reservation was for six and there were only two rolls of tp in each of the bathrooms which we quickly ran out of. The furnishings are a bit outdated and the two twin beds in particular really {really} need new more comfortable mattresses - they're very hard and not very comfortable. We had no hot water at all the first morning of our stay. We contacted the house manager first thing in the morning, who did eventually reply after about an hour of calling and texting. The Homeowner, who we also called when we couldn't reach the house manager, did not respond to our call. House manager did finally respond and open access to the downstairs flat so that we could shower which we greatly appreciated. Apparently, a breaker had tripped but once reset we did have hot water for the remainder of our stay. Overall, I really think a thorough and deep cleaning, updated mattresses and ensuring the home is equipped for the number of guests staying here this would have easily been a four-star review.

    Friends and I wanted to spend a week in Ashland, but started planning way too late (2 months in…read moreadvance)....everything was taken except for the Jessel House. So we plunked down $1700 for the week to rent the upper unit (3 bedrooms, 2 baths), and were sorely disappointed. It's an old house that is in great need of updating. The landlord and handyman had to come over 3 times during our stay! They had to fix a long list of items: running and leaking toilets and swamp cooler, dull rusty knives, doors that stuck or didn't close, inadequate and dirty linens and blankets, a nest of bees outside (with frequent visitors inside), funky furnishings and beds that had seen better days, a spotty wi-fi. The owner was prompt to come over, but would argue about repairs or our suggestions to improve. He did finally fix most of the problems, but we ended our stay with a vow never to return. For the money, it was far below the quality of most vacation rentals. We did think the location was nice (7-8 blocks from the OSF), quiet, and with a decent yard.
